What methods can children use to teach oral English early?
There are many ways for children to learn spoken English at an early age. Here are some common recommendations:

1. Through interactive games: Let children participate in interesting English games, such as role-playing and card matching games. This can stimulate their interest and improve their oral expression ability.

2. Watch English children's programs and movies: Choose English children's programs and movies suitable for the age, and provide children with an environment to listen to English and learn new words and expressions from them.

3. Singing and dancing: By singing English songs and dancing English, cultivate children's sense of sound and rhythm, and at the same time consolidate their understanding and memory of English.

4. Reading picture books: Choose age-appropriate English picture books and read and discuss stories with children. This can help children enlarge their vocabulary and enhance their understanding of language structure and expression.

5. Create a language environment: Create an environment where you can use English at home, for example, play English music and put English labels on it. This helps to improve children's exposure and familiarity with English. It is more important to cultivate children's interest and self-confidence in language, so we should keep a pleasant and relaxed atmosphere in the learning process. Every child has different learning styles and rhythms, so we should choose appropriate methods according to children's interests and abilities.
